Transaction 51d75b53931ac1fc58b4702a676b13bfe8dff92faa885456281165dc9141985d
1 Input
2 Outputs
- 51d75b53931ac1fc58b4702a676b13bfe8dff92faa885456281165dc9141985d:0
- 51d75b53931ac1fc58b4702a676b13bfe8dff92faa885456281165dc9141985d:1
value 8107
address 1DT9ncrsFDYNtkR1C2hnYH42ny1V3RMGmj
value 1312749
address 3PZ9KyKBcTzc7WFpwinm3MbappcqoCLkMH